titleOfInvention | Discoloring fragrance set |
abstract | P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a practical color-changing fragrance material set capable of confirming an expiration date of a fragrance by color change and clearly distinguishing an expiration date by visual observation. SOLUTION: A low refractive index pigment such as silicic acid or hydrophobic silica produced by a wet method is fixed on a binder resin in a dispersed state on a support 21 and is opaque in a non-liquid-absorbing state and in a liquid-absorbing state. 1. A color-changing fragrance material set 1 comprising a color-changing body 2 having a porous layer 22 that is made transparent, a fragrance, and an aromatic liquid 3 comprising a medium selected from water, an organic solvent, and water and a water-soluble organic solvent.
